Former U.S. President Donald Trump has indicated that Iran is eager to open the Strait of Hormuz as quickly as possible, reflecting the rising tensions in the region. These statements emerge during a critical period when concerns about a potential military escalation in the Arabian Gulf are growing.

The Strait of Hormuz is one of the most vital maritime passages in the world, through which approximately 20% of the world's total oil supply flows. Therefore, any tensions in this area could significantly impact global oil markets.

Background & Context

Historically, the Strait of Hormuz has been the scene of numerous political and military crises. In 1980, the region witnessed a war between Iraq and Iran, where control over the strait was part of the conflict. Recent years have also seen several maritime incidents that have heightened tensions.

In recent years, Iran has conducted several operations targeting commercial vessels in the region, increasing international concerns regarding the security of navigation in the Strait of Hormuz. What is the Strait of Hormuz?
The Strait of Hormuz is a maritime passage connecting the Arabian Gulf and the Gulf of Oman, considered one of the most critical maritime routes in the world.
